Does anyone know of a way to adapt the livewell for use on an AI? I'm trying to find a way to make it work but the crossbar gets in the way and throws off the alignment of the scupper holes.

"live wells work great.
it will add weight when full of water
the shimano bait well is pretty good its one of the lightest ones.
a good battery is key
use the smallest bilge pump needed and get a big battery.
you can easily make one with a cooler and a bildge pump
the weight isnt an issue on an AI"

That's from Dave Elgas (boogie-d) on the the aquahunters.com forum, he uses a livewell on his AI in different modes, http://forum.aquahunters.com/index.php?topic=1615.0
